Gas furnace maintenance services involve a thorough inspection, cleaning, and tune-up of the heating system to ensure it operates efficiently and reliably throughout the colder months. These services typically include checking and adjusting the burners, inspecting the heat exchanger for cracks or damage, testing safety controls, and cleaning or replacing filters. Regular maintenance helps keep the furnace running smoothly, reduces the risk of unexpected breakdowns, and can extend the lifespan of the unit. Homeowners can schedule routine upkeep to maintain optimal performance and ensure their heating system is prepared for winter demands.
Addressing common problems is a key benefit of professional gas furnace maintenance. Over time, dust and debris can accumulate inside the system, leading to reduced efficiency or uneven heating. Mechanical parts can wear out, causing strange noises or frequent cycling. In some cases, neglected maintenance may result in safety concerns, such as gas leaks or carbon monoxide risks. Routine servicing by local contractors can identify early signs of trouble, preventing costly repairs and ensuring the furnace operates safely and effectively when needed most.

The overview below groups typical Gas Furnace Maintenance proj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Woodinville, WA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for routine gas furnace maintenance, such as filter replacements or minor part adjustments, generally range from $100 to $250. Many service visits fall within this middle band, covering common tune-ups and inspections.
Mid-Range Service - More comprehensive maintenance, including thorough inspections and minor repairs, usually costs between $250 and $600. Fewer projects reach the upper end of this range, which is common for seasonal tune-ups or system diagnostics.
Major Repairs - Larger repairs, such as heat exchanger cleaning or component replacements, can cost from $600 to $1,200. These are less frequent but may be necessary for older systems or after extensive use.
Full System Replacement - Replacing an entire gas furnace typically ranges from $2,500 to over $5,000, depending on the unit size and complexity. Many projects fall into the lower to mid-range, with larger, more complex installations reaching higher costs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
